> Global-forwards are not necessary to be defined. It will work even without
> it. And the URL pattern can be anything (even other than *.do). Important is
> that it should be mapped with some servlet name.
> 
> So I guess changing these will not have any impact. Still I did the
> correction you suggested. And I am still getting same error.

> struts-config.xml
> Global-forwards are the application entry points.  You don't have any
> defined.  Mine
> look like this:
>   <global-forwards>
>     <forward name="Home" path="/Home.do" />
>     <forward name="Setup" path="/Setup.do" />
>   </global-forwards>
> 
> web.xml
> Your servlet mapping is weird, normally you would specify something like:
>   <servlet-mapping>
>     <servlet-name>action</servlet-name>
>     <url-pattern>*.do</url-pattern>
>   </servlet-mapping>
> 
> Maybe, I'm still thinking in Struts 1.2.7 (having not used 1.1).
